1test: fix build when SHOULD_FORK is false
2
3The code in test/cairo-test-runner.c properly takes into account
4platforms that do have fork() support, and uses the SHOULD_FORK define
5to know whether fork is available or not.
6
7However, this SHOULD_FORK macro is used to guard the inclusion of
8<unistd.h>, which is needed to get the prototype of other functions
9(namely readlink and getppid), that are used in portions of this file
10not guarded by SHOULD_FORK.
